Post by: Momz on March 24, 2009, 05:49:03 PM
Been done before.

This modification will never increase HP as there is increased turbulence at the filters and it does nothing but increase the air flow resonance, thus causing a imbalace in jetting/intake flow.

He did not do a Desmog after this extensive modification. That sure seems counterproductive considering the amout of work involved.

Actually, I believe Tiger was the first to do this mod. A long Long time ago. As I remember... they had problems with the air flow over the stacks actually pulling fuel out of the tops of the stacks.
